If you have a deportation order, you won't be released per se.PeOn wrote:Was wondering if anyone knows what time will one be allowed to board the plane for deporting from prison release day in singapore.
E.g. if release date is 1st. Can i buy a ticket for 1st at bout 11pm. As i do understand that by the time the person reaches ICA at airport would be about 3pm. Or must the ticket be on the 2nd? Any time after 12am?
Having seen some deportation in the past, long long long ago, in those cases, the embassy involved was notified of the release, embassy made travel arrangements, ICA escorted the person direct to Changi, hand cuffed, and hand cuff removed once the person is in the boarding area, and escorts waited till the plane pushed back. Stand down once the plane took off.
I don't know what the crimes were and can't say how it will be for this case ...
And don't know what's the process now.
I doubt the person's gonna be let into the general public and have the pleasure of deciding when the person can leave.
